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Software Engineer, AI Platform - New Grad

$145k - $170k

Nuro

Software Engineer, AI Platform - New Grad

Mountain View, California (HQ)

Nuro believes self-driving vehicles are the most immediate and profound opportunity for AI to drive positive change in the physical world. Safer streets, more time for what matters, and easier access to the world around us, that's why we're building a universal autonomy platform: self-driving for all roads and all rides. Founded in 2016, Nuro is a physical AI company developing Level 4 autonomous driving technology for a wide range of vehicles, use cases, and markets. Powered by the Nuro Driver™, our universal autonomy platform enables the global mobility ecosystem to deploy autonomy at scale, from robotaxis and logistics fleets to personal vehicles. With years of real-world deployment experience and a flexible, partner-led business model, Nuro is working toward a future where millions of autonomous vehicles powered by our technology help make everyday life safer, easier, and more connected. Nuro has raised over $2B in capital from Uber, NVIDIA, Google, Softbank, Fidelity, T. Rowe Price, and other leading investors.

About the Role

Our software team is growing, and we are looking for talented engineers who are graduating by December 2026 to join us and be instrumental to one of the following areas: Data Platform, Onboard Systems, ML Infrastructure, Simulation, or Technical Infrastructure teams.

About the Work

Depending on your skill set and areas of interest you will work on some or all of the following:

  • Data Platform: The Data Platform serves as a comprehensive management system for Nuro AI Driver's data, labels, and metrics, facilitating seamless access functionality. The team focuses on data annotation across various domains, including 2D/3D perception, mapping, behavior trajectory, and language/text. It also handles data ingestion and mining, employing methods such as heuristics and embedding search. Additionally, the platform supports the autonomy evaluation infrastructure by providing detailed introspection.
  • Onboard Systems: Our onboard system team's software engineers provide a reliable and high-performance platform that allows our autonomy teams to integrate their autonomy software and algorithms that work across various self-driving platforms. This work requires close collaboration with our software teams, hardware teams, and systems/safety team to make sure new software and hardware work together safely and reliably and resolve onboard error and performance problems.
  • Technical Infrastructure: This group owns few fundamental services for entire engineering organizations: generic compute platform to host mission-critical workflows such as data processing and simulation, storage management service which manages hundreds of PB of data, cloud infrastructure serves as IaaC which provisions and maintains all cloud resources, engineering productivity provides tools such as build and CI/CD to make engineering work more efficient.
About You

You have deep expertise and prior experience in some or many of the following areas:

  • You are a current Bachelor's Degree or Master's Degree candidate in Computer Science, Electrical Engineering, Robotics, or related field, graduating before July 2026.
  • You have experience in one or more of the following areas: large-scale distributed systems; data storage and processing systems; advanced algorithms using C++ and Python; machine learning, multithreading; x86 architecture; and software performance tuning and optimization, robotics software frameworks, different compute modalities (CPU, GPU, FPGA) etc.
  • You have strong problem-solving and programming skills.

At Nuro, your base pay is one part of your total compensation package. For this position, the reasonably expected base pay range is between $145,000 and $170,000 for the level at which this job has been scoped. Your base pay will depend on several factors, including your experience, qualifications, education, location, and skills. In the event that you are considered for a different level, a higher or lower pay range would apply. This position is also eligible for an annual performance bonus, equity, and a competitive benefits package.

At Nuro, we celebrate differences and are committed to a diverse workplace that fosters inclusion and psychological safety for all employees. Nuro is proud to be an equal opportunity employer and expressly prohibits any form of workplace discrimination based on race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, genetic information, disability, veteran status, or any other legally protected characteristics.

Vacancy posted 4 days ago
Similar jobs that could be interesting for youBased on the Software Engineer, AI Platform - New Grad in Mountain View, CA vacancy
  • $124k - $195.5k

     ...eager to work on cutting‑edge AI technology? Join NVIDIA's TensorRT team as a Software Engineer, and be at the forefront of technology...  ...solutions for specialized platforms and applications. Your fresh...  ...stack to understand and leverage new technologies to improve TensorRT... 
    New grad
    Software
    Internship

    NVIDIA Gruppe

    Santa Clara, CA
    1 day ago
  • $140k - $265k

     ...Glean: Glean is the Work AI platform that helps everyone work...  ...more. We are seeking creative engineers to build this context platform...  ...experience. ~1+ years of industry software engineering experience. ~...  ...committed to ensuring every new hire feels confident... 
    Software
    Work at office
    Home office
    Flexible hours
    3 days per week

    Glean.info

    Mountain View, CA
    4 days ago
  •  ...artificial intelligence. Our no-code platform empowers every business team...  ...power of production-grade AI agents, without the need for...  ...compliance. Job title Software Engineer - Platform Infrastructure...  ...bottlenecks. Stay updated on new technologies and... 
    Software
    Flexible hours

    Brevian.ai

    Sunnyvale, CA
    4 days ago
  •  ...Cerebras Systems builds the world's largest AI chip, 56 times larger than GPUs. Our...  .... About The Role As a New Graduate Software Engineer, you will collaborate with world-class...  ...Experience with Jenkins and other CI/CD platforms. Experience with Docker,... 
    New grad
    Software
    Internship

    Cerebras

    Sunnyvale, CA
    3 days ago
  • $174.4k - $237.8k

     ...Senior Full Stack Software Engineer, Platform Mountain View, California Intrinsic is an AI robotics group at Google aiming to reimagine the potential of industrial...  ...that enables users across the world to develop new robotics capabilities, share them with the community... 
    Software
    Full time
    Work experience placement
    Local area

    Intrinsic

    Mountain View, CA
    5 days ago
  •  ...thinking team at JPMorganChase and help shape the future of cloud platform engineering. As a Principal Software Engineer, you'll play a critical role in building and optimizing the platforms that power our data and AI initiatives. You'll collaborate with talented engineers and... 
    Software
    Work at office
    Shift work

    JPMorgan Chase & Co.

    Palo Alto, CA
    3 days ago
  • $145k - $182k

     ...is building the industry’s leading AI‑powered software delivery platform, enabling teams worldwide to build,...  ...Writing code is only 30-40% of the engineering lifecycle — the rest involves testing...  ...the minimum and maximum target for new hire salaries for the position. The... 
    Software
    Worldwide
    Flexible hours

    I did my part and supported the Regular Toilet

    Mountain View, CA
    4 days ago
  • $222k - $300k

    Databricks is seeking an Engineering Team Lead for its Vector Search product. This role involves leading software engineers to create a scalable, cloud-native service designed for AI applications. Candidates should have over 5 years of experience in database systems and... 
    Software

    I did my part and supported the Regular Toilet

    Mountain View, CA
    4 days ago
  •  ...Downtown Boulder Partnership is seeking a Software Engineer in Infrastructure to enhance Matroid's computer vision platform. This role involves developing reliable and scalable systems on AWS and Kubernetes, and working collaboratively within a multidisciplinary team.... 
    Software

    Downtown Boulder Partnership

    Palo Alto, CA
    5 days ago
  • $172.5k - $260.1k

     ...efforts. Job Category Software Engineering Job Details About...  ...Salesforce Salesforce is the #1 AI CRM, where humans with agents...  ...Release Engineering, Agentic Platform (Java / Node.js / iOS) We're...  ...within the San Francisco and New York City metropolitan area,... 
    Software

    Salesforce.Com Inc

    Palo Alto, CA
    2 days ago
  • $140k - $265k

     ...Glean: Glean is the Work AI platform that helps everyone work...  ...Role: We're seeking an engineer to work on the billing and revenue...  ...: ~2+ years of industry software engineering experience ~ Experience...  ...committed to ensuring every new hire feels confident... 
    Software
    Work at office
    Home office
    Flexible hours

    Glean.info

    Mountain View, CA
    5 days ago
  • We’re looking for a Senior Engineer to help build the next-generation inference platform that supports embedding models used for...  ...semantic search, retrieval, and AI-native experiences in MongoDB...  ...infrastructure systems at scale Strong software engineering skills in languages... 
    Software
    Local area
    Worldwide

    MongoDB

    Palo Alto, CA
    3 days ago
  • $195k - $290k

     ...security with the world’s most advanced AI-native platform. We work on large scale distributed...  ...of the data stored. As the Director of Engineering for the NG-SIEM Serverless Platform team...  ...a group of teams with highly skilled software dev/devops engineers who work on the... 
    Software
    Hourly pay
    Work experience placement
    Work at office
    Local area
    Remote work

    CrowdStrike Holdings, Inc.

    Sunnyvale, CA
    4 days ago
  • $172.5k - $260.1k

     ...efforts. Job Category Software Engineering Job Details About...  ...Salesforce Salesforce is the #1 AI CRM, where humans with agents...  ...Lead Software Engineer - Platform Services At Salesforce, we're...  ...connect with customers in entirely new ways - while empowering our... 
    Software

    Salesforce.Com Inc

    Palo Alto, CA
    7 days ago
  •  ...company in Sunnyvale is hiring an infrastructure engineer to enhance their IoT product stack using AWS and custom software solutions. The position requires strong coding...  ...user experience, solving challenging problems in a high-velocity setting. #J-18808-Ljbffr Coram AI
    Software

    Coram AI

    Sunnyvale, CA
    1 day ago
  •  ...Powered by the Illumio AI Security Graph, our breach containment platform identifies and contains...  ...Team's Vision: Our Engineering team is driven by a...  ...mentor junior engineers, new-grads, and interns to help them...  ...and own the entire software development lifecycle,... 
    New grad
    Software
    Immediate start

    Illumio

    Sunnyvale, CA
    5 days ago
  • $172k - $349k

     ...Principal Software Engineer This role has been designed as "Onsite" with...  ...Our culture thrives on finding new and better ways to accelerate...  ...Networking is a leader in AI-driven, next-generation networking...  ...software engineers to join a platform team responsible for... 
    Software
    Work experience placement
    Work at office

    Hewlett Packard Enterprise

    Sunnyvale, CA
    2 days ago
  • $166k - $244k

     ...Software Engineer, Machine Learning Platform (Tapestry) Software Engineering Mountain View, CA (HQ) About Tapestry Tapestry...  ...where energy’s complexity meets AI’s potential. We were born at X, the...  ...partners in the U.S., U.K., Chile, New Zealand, Australia and Brazil as they... 
    Software
    Full time
    Flexible hours

    X Development, LLC

    Mountain View, CA
    1 day ago
  • A leading company in data and AI infrastructure is seeking a Software Engineer with a backend focus to work on high-scale service and infrastructure projects. This role involves managing resource management infrastructure, developing scalable cloud services, and supporting... 
    Software

    Databricks Inc.

    Mountain View, CA
    4 days ago
  •  ...40K annualized Join Corvic's platform team for a summer internship...  ...the backbone of our Generative AI Intelligence Composition...  ...while learning from world-class engineers and researchers. Responsibilities...  ...degree in Computer Science, Software Engineering, AI, or related... 
    Software
    Internship
    Summer internship

    Corvic

    Mountain View, CA
    5 days ago
  •  ...Powered by the Illumio AI Security Graph, our breach containment platform identifies and contains...  ...Our Team’s Vision: Our Engineering team has established a...  ...mentor junior engineers, new-grads, and interns to help...  ...subsystems and own the entire software development lifecycle,... 
    New grad
    Software
    Immediate start

    Illumio

    Sunnyvale, CA
    2 days ago
  •  ...Engagement Technology and Imager - platform is an AI-enabled wearable system...  ...for a Senior Electrical Engineer to build the electronics foundation...  ...who enjoys complex hardware-software systems and is excited to...  ...EMC analysis. Bring up new boards and debug hardware, FPGA... 
    Software

    Kodiak Sciences Inc

    Palo Alto, CA
    5 days ago
  • $160k - $225k

     ...accessible to everyone. Our platform uses AI agents to automate and optimize...  ...to expand our product and engineering teams, bringing our vision...  ...Join Now While traditional software has a clear playbook, building...  ...autonomous, intelligent agents is a new frontier—and we're writing... 
    Software

    MAI

    Mountain View, CA
    5 days ago
  • Join Corvic's platform team to build the backbone of our Generative AI Intelligence Composition Platform. You'll design and...  ...designers, researchers, and engineers to ship innovative features Improve...  ...'s degree in Computer Science, Software Engineering, or related field Strong... 
    Software

    Corvic

    Mountain View, CA
    2 days ago
  • $228.4k - $303.55k

     ...Sr. Staff Software Engineer – Data Platform RDQ126R106 At Databricks, we are passionate about enabling data teams to solve the world’s toughest...  ...do this by building and running the world’s best data and AI infrastructure platform so our customers can use deep data... 
    Software
    Worldwide

    Databricks Inc.

    Mountain View, CA
    4 days ago
  •  ...SambaNova Systems in Palo Alto, California is seeking a Software Engineer to build and scale the AI inference platform. This role involves working with a cloud-agnostic platform, ensuring system stability, and collaborating with cross-functional teams. Candidates should... 
    Software

    jobs.frontdoordefense.com - Jobboard

    Palo Alto, CA
    5 days ago
  • $147k - $216k

    Senior Signal Integrity Engineer, Platform Location: Sunnyvale, CA, USA Level...  ...and builds the hardware and software technologies that power all of...  ...of Google users. The AI and Infrastructure team is redefining...  ...and cable vendors to develop new interconnect technologies.... 
    Software
    Full time
    Worldwide

    Google Inc.

    Sunnyvale, CA
    1 day ago
  •  ...Staff Software Engineer, AI-Native Web Platform The Web Platform team at Databricks builds and owns the public-facing web experiences that represent Databricks to the world. We are rebuilding the platform from the ground up, AI-native from the start, and pioneering... 
    Software
    Worldwide

    Colorwave Inc

    Mountain View, CA
    1 day ago
  • $195k - $298k

     ...the GM Global Technical Center - Cole Engineering Center Podium or Mountain View...  ...assistance. About the Team The ML Compute Platform is part of the AI Compute Platform organization within...  ...and implement core platform backend software components. Have experience with cloud... 
    Software
    Local area
    Relocation package
    Flexible hours

    General Motors

    Mountain View, CA
    4 days ago
  • $94k - $153k

     ...Associate Technical Marketing Engineer At Palo Alto...  ...and Inclusion. We weave AI into the fabric of everything...  ...is not your average new-grad engineering role. The...  ...IT, cybersecurity, or software engineering. Hands-on experience...  ...of public cloud platforms (AWS, Azure, GCP) or... 
    New grad
    Software
    Full time
    Internship
    Work at office
    Visa sponsorship
    Work visa

    Palo Alto Networks

    Palo Alto, CA
    2 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Software Engineer, AI Platform - New Grad. Be the first to apply!